A CHOIR has released an appeal for more singers ahead of two upcoming performances.
Ramsbottom Choral Society has a shortage of soprano singers at its regular rehearsals.
Vocalists are invited to attend an open evening in Bury to find out more about the choir, observe or take part in a practice session, and talk to members over refreshments.
The choir is currently working on Haydn's well-known Oratorio 'The Seasons', for a performance on March 24 at Bolton Road Methodist Church, alongside soloists from the Royal Northern College of Music.
They are also gearing up for their 'Songs from the Shows' concert on May 12.
The appeal for new singers includes alto and soprano voices as well as tenor and bass.
Additional opportunities are available for sopranos who join the choir to sing solos, or sing in smaller groups.
The upcoming open evening takes place at 7.30pm on Friday, February 2, at All Saints Church, in Hebburn Drive, Bury.
